This successor to the popular textbook, Polymer Physics (Springer, 1999), is the result of a quarter-century of teaching experience as well as critical comments from specialists in the various sub-fields, resulting in better explanations and more complete coverage of key topics. With a new…chapter on polymer synthesis, the perspective was broadened in the second edition to encompass all of polymer science. The third edition contains substantial information about polysaccharides and proteins included in essentially all chapters. Cheap computing power has greatly expanded the role of simulation and modelling in the past decades, which is reflected in many of the chapters. Additional problems and carefully prepared graphics aid have been added. Note the availability at Springer of the companion books by the same authors: Essential Classical Thermodynamics (2020) and Applied Polymer Science (2021). Two principles are key to the textbooks appeal: 1) Students learn that, independent of the origin of the polymer, synthetic or native, the same general laws apply, and 2) students should benefit from the book without an extensive knowledge of mathematics. Taking the reader from the basics to an advanced level of understanding, the text meets the needs of a wide range of students in chemistry, physics, materials science, biotechnology, and civil engineering, and is suitable for both masters- and doctoral-level students.
